Distinctive Passive Solar designed north facing rammed earth dwelling in a prestigious area of Kendenup with views to the Stirling Ranges.
This is a very comfortable, easy to live in home that is warm in the winter and cool in summer. A Central gabled roof entertainment area with built-in gas BBQ divides the insulated home into two separate living quarters offering privacy.
Enter the main house to beautiful slate floors and exposed rammed earth walls. The reception area has built in storage, and a separate toilet with hand basin near the front door. There is a well appointed kitchen with access to outside. A dishwasher, excellent storage, separate pantry, and gas cooking.
The dining area flows through to the living area, with a slow combustion wood burner, and access to outside. There are two spacious double bedrooms with substantial built in robe in the master bedroom. The bathroom is well appointed with separate bath and shower, vanity, heat lamp & extractor fan. The laundry has ample built in storage and space for a chest freezer. Aluminium powder coated window and sliding door frames. Satellite dish on roof. Solar hot water with an electric booster. Under the same roof is a lovely studio apartment. This is licensed to be used for bed and breakfast. The kitchen has a jarrah bench top and cupboard doors, with gas cooking. Bathroom with vanity and shower, instant gas hot water, separate toilet & laundry. Open living/dining area heated by wood burner. Access to outside through glass sliding doors. A double bedroom off the living area, tile floor throughout. Again under the same roof is a large double garage/workshop with outside vehicle access, as well as internal access from the studio laundry. With 3-phase power, previously used as a artist/craftsperson workshop. There is a separate double garage/shed with twin sliding doors near the house. Also an enclosed dog-kennel shaded by trees. House is surrounded by well planned native water-wise garden, attracting birds, and providing wind break for the house. Numerous fruit trees, reticulated veggie patch.
Two rain water tanks totalling 132,000 litres.
The house is well situated on undulating land, with two large paddocks, fully fenced. Trees have been planted around the perimeter of the property.
